  • Collection: Event: Louisville, KY, attorney, civil rights leader and Republican candidate Charles W. Anderson, Jr., is the first African American to be elected to the Kentucky legislature. He serves until 1946, and works to pass legislation equalizing teachers’ pay regardless of skin color; outlawing public hanging in Kentucky; and providing state aid for African Americans seeking degrees in higher education out-of-state due to Kentucky’s segregation laws.
